October 4, 2006 |
HARRISBURG
--
Governor Edward G. Rendell issued the following statement Wednesday as Amish families prepare to lay to rest five young girls who were killed in
Monday's Amish school shooting. The Governor has contacted leaders in the Amish community to offer Pennsylvania State Police presence if they choose.
